## Who is Jireh Edwards?

Jireh Edwards is an extraordinary offensive tackle from Chattanooga, Tennessee, widely regarded as one of the best offensive linemen in his high school class nationwide. Standing at 6 feet 7 inches tall and weighing 310 pounds, Edwards possesses a rare combination of size, strength, and athleticism that makes him a dominant force on the offensive line.

Beyond his physical traits, Edwards has garnered attention for his technique and football intelligence. His ability to quickly read defensive fronts and adjust on the fly makes him a highly adaptable player, able to contribute immediately at the collegiate level. As a result, he has earned a coveted five-star rating from multiple recruiting services including 247Sports, Rivals, and ESPN.

## The Recruitment Journey: Alabama’s Connection with Edwards

Alabama’s pursuit of Edwards has been deliberate and strategic. The coaching staff cultivated a strong relationship with Edwards and his family, emphasizing not just the football program’s success but also its commitment to player development, academics, and life after football.

Edwards has praised Alabama for its professional approach to recruiting and the clear path it offers to the NFL. The Crimson Tide’s ability to showcase recent success stories of offensive linemen making it to the NFL — such as Evan Neal and Alex Leatherwood — has resonated deeply with Edwards.

## Comparing Edwards to Past Alabama Offensive Linemen

Edwards’ physical traits and skill set have drawn comparisons to some of Alabama’s recent NFL standouts. His size and athleticism resemble that of Evan Neal, a top NFL draft pick who has already made a significant impact at the professional level. Like Neal, Edwards shows potential to dominate the line of scrimmage with both power and agility.

Coaches and analysts have also noted Edwards’ strong footwork and hand placement, attributes that mirror Alex Leatherwood’s technique during his time at Alabama. Leatherwood was a first-round NFL draft pick, known for his ability to protect the quarterback and anchor the offensive line.

If Edwards continues his development at Alabama, he could follow in the footsteps of these players and become a highly coveted NFL prospect.
